Vijay and Mohanlal Come Together for Operation Toofan

'Operation Toofan: The Narco Hunt' is Kerala's flagship anti-drug campaign, launched on June 2, 2026. It is designed to combat drug abuse, trafficking, and organized narcotics networks through enforcement, intelligence-sharing, public participation, and rehabilitation efforts.

Malayalam icon Mohanlal has already formally associated himself with the campaign as a "Toofan Warrior," actively participating in awareness efforts and supporting the government's initiative since mid-June 2026. During his meeting with Kerala Home Minister Ramesh Chennithala, Mohanlal expressed his long-held desire for a sustained fight against drugs and outlined his ViswaSanthi Foundation's "Be A Hero, Say No To Drugs" program.

Tamil Nadu Chief Minister Vijay's involvement will further amplify the campaign's reach, especially among the youth. Vijay, who assumed office as the ninth Chief Minister of Tamil Nadu on May 10, 2026, has made the anti-drug mission a cornerstone of his administration. He recently led a three-kilometre 'Anti Drug Run 2026' at Chennai's Marina Beach, promoting the slogan "Sporta Edu, Drugs Vidu" (Take up sports, give up drugs), and also launched the state's anti-drug anthem. The joint event with Mohanlal in Kerala will underscore a concerted inter-state effort to achieve a drug-free society.

Vijay-Mohanlal Onscreen Collaborations

While their upcoming collaboration for 'Operation Toofan' marks a significant public service partnership, fans of both superstars have previously witnessed their magic on the silver screen. Vijay and Mohanlal have starred together in one film.

Released on January 10, 2014, Jilla is a Tamil-language action drama film directed by RT Neason and produced by RB Choudary under the banner Super Good Films. The movie featured Mohanlal as Siva, a local don, and Vijay as Shakti, his adopted son and a reluctant police officer. The cast also included Kajal Aggarwal, Soori, Mahat, Nivetha Thomas, Sampath Raj, and Pradeep Rawat D Imman composed the music for the film.

Jilla received generally positive reviews, with critics praising the lead actors' performances, background score, and action sequences.
